High-Speed Rail Network
One of the landmark rail projects in Saudi Arabia is the Haramain High-Speed Rail, which connects the holy cities of Mecca and Medina to Jeddah and the King Abdullah Economic City. Covering more than 450 kilometers, this high-speed rail network provides fast and comfortable travel for pilgrims and commuters alike. Equipped with modern stations and state-of-the-art trains, the Haramain High-Speed Rail sets a new standard for rail transportation in the region.
Riyadh Metro
The Riyadh Metro is another flagship rail project that aims to transform urban transportation in the capital. Comprising six metro lines covering 176 kilometers and 85 stations, the Riyadh Metro connects key areas of Riyadh, reducing traffic congestion and providing convenient transportation options for residents. The metro system incorporates advanced technologies such as driverless trains and smart station designs to ensure efficient and reliable service.
North-South Railway
The North-South Railway is a major rail corridor for goods and passengers, spanning more than 2,400 kilometers and connecting Saudi Arabia’s northern border with its southern regions. Designed to enhance logistical connectivity and support economic diversification, the railway facilitates the transportation of goods and commodities throughout the Kingdom, contributing to regional development and industrial growth.
Future Developments and Vision
Saudi Arabia continues to invest in expanding its rail network as part of Vision 2030, a strategic plan to diversify the economy and reduce dependence on oil revenues. Future developments include additional metro extensions in cities such as Jeddah and Dammam, as well as plans to integrate rail networks with neighboring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) countries to promote regional integration and trade.
